0.5l can ogivlado got in Plzen and shared with me (thanks!) Poured a slightly pale golden colour with a small quickly disappearing head. The nose is vaguely reminiscent of n/a’s... honey, weak corn flakes. The taste unfortunately isn’t far off. Watery, notes of honey, biting carbonation, no real hop bitterness, but it provides some herbal notes. Damn light and more akin to a low alcohol beer that a 3.5% beer has any right to be. Ok but boring.
